Output 93ce16c7a62bdafdbbdbee2022c2a183e42c85e42468c4dc75c9d25abd394712:10
- value
- 673210566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d147a9218cfe01f91295d32d0a926d76675ab534 OP_EQUAL
- address
- 3Lmazhx21NhizxUoSD7x5uFCNPjow3HJfc
- transaction
- 93ce16c7a62bdafdbbdbee2022c2a183e42c85e42468c4dc75c9d25abd394712
- spent
- true